Output d3d19ba219799a02d6d69e47d71a45b7e1691ddb36df018e75157f22099a4841:3

value
21144447
script pubkey
OP_0 OP_PUSHBYTES_20 7045198296495d329899214198fb9acaa7c424e5
address
bc1qwpz3nq5kf9wn9xyey9qe37u6e2nugf89esusj9
transaction
d3d19ba219799a02d6d69e47d71a45b7e1691ddb36df018e75157f22099a4841
confirmations
287790
spent
true